In fact, the vast majority of "spider bites" are actually bites from other insects like fleas, ticks, and mosquitoes; are a rash from an allergic reaction; or are skin abscesses from an infection, says Justin Arnold, DO, assistant professor of emergency medicine at the University of Alabama at Birmingham, and the associate medical director of the Alabama Regional Poison Control Center at Children’s of Alabama. The only venomous species of significance in Australia are the Red-back spider and the Funnel-web Spider (FWS). Necrotic arachnidism, or more commonly in Australia white-tail spider bite, has become an entrenched diagnosis despite the lack of evidence that spider bites cause necrosis or ulcers in Australia. However, a study published in the Medical Journal of Australia in 2003 examined 130 confirmed cases of white tailed spider bites and found that none had caused necrotising arachnidism.
